WHAT IS PASSIVE INCOME?


Let's talk first about what exactly Passive Income is. When you work a Corporate 9-5 or any job where you are paid for your time you have actively worked, you are trading your time for dollars. Passive Income is earning an income without actively working. You do the work up front and are paid over and over again for an unlimited amount of time, even when you are not actively working. WHERE TO SELL YOUR CANVA TEMPLATES

There are many great options when you are ready to sell your Canva Templates. I currently use Etsy to sell my Canva templates, it is a great place to get started when you are first starting off as a new Mompreneur.  Etsy is a trustworthy, established and popular marketplace with an audience already searching for Canva Templates to buy. Etsy also handles the sales transactions and payments for you!

CREATING A CANVA TEMPLATE THAT SELLS

When you start thinking about what Canva Templates you want to sell, focus on three things...who do you serve, what problems might they have that can be solved by your Canva Templates and what social proof can you provide that you are the right person for the job. That winning combination is what's going to keep you motivated and focused through this entire process. This is called your niche! Once you have your niche, there are several types of template options that you can create to satisfy those three things. Here are a few of the most popular types that are currently selling well on Etsy:

  • Planners
  • eBooks
  • Instagram Templates
  • Invitations
  • Party Games and Favors
  • Greeting Cards
  • Workbooks
  • Project Proposals
  • Challenges
  • Checklists
Keep in mind when coming up with your ideas for Canva Templates to sell, you will always need to focus on your niche. Canva Templates that are vague and serve too many people will get lost in the noisy Etsy marketplace. For example, Instagram Templates are a popular item to sell, however, Instagram Templates designed for a certain niche, such as Real Estate Agents, will sell even better because their content is already created for them.

MARKETING YOUR CANVA TEMPLATE


Once you have created your Canva Template, you want to give it the attention it deserves by promoting it everywhere you can! Focus on promoting your listings on your social media channels such as Pinterest, Instagram and Tik Tok. The Etsy algorithm will work in your favor the more organic traffic you send to your listings.  The more traffic you send to your templates, the more times your templates will show up in Etsy's search tool. 

You will also want to focus on managing your Sales Funnels to create an even more efficient Canva Template business.  A Sales Funnel is a way of collecting leads (email addresses) through social media and nurturing (funneling) them through a process (series of emails) where they end up eventually purchasing from your Etsy shop.

TOP 3 WAYS TO MAXIMIZE YOUR PRODUCTIVITY IN YOUR MOMPRENEUR BUSINESS

1. Organize and Prioritize Your To Do List

Every morning I prioritize my to do list and write in my Daily Routine Printable Planner the Top 3 things I would like to get done that day.  I focus on those 3 things throughout the day and if I end up checking them off my list, then it has been a productive day.  

Anything else after that is considered gravy.  Don't try to take on the world and approach each day with a huge to do list.  You will be left feeling frustrated and disappointed. 

2. Complete Harder Tasks During the Day

Complete your harder tasks, goals and deadlines for during the day while your kiddos are at school and leave the easier tasks for your evenings and weekends when they are home. 

Do you write blog content or create Instagram Reels for your business?  Those tasks can require a lot more of your undivided attention. Save them for school days to lessen the chance of a kiddo walking into the room while you're recording a fun reel asking for a snack.

3. Focus on One Task at a Time

Focus on one task at a time with little distractions. Even though the kids are at school during the day, working from home still has it's distractions.  Turn off your phone, TV or any other distracting screen. 

Set a timer for that one task you are focusing on. If your task is too large, break it down into bite sized pieces. It will not feel so daunting to complete.

If you don't end up finishing your Top 5 things that day, give yourself some grace and move them to the top of your to do list for the next day.  

One of the hardest things for me as a Mompreneur was the urge to cross everything off my to do list all in one day.  It's easy to fall into the trap that you can do "all the things", especially while the kiddos are at school. There are days it just isn't possible. Try not to set unreasonable expectations for yourself, it can lead to overwhelm and burnout. 

By only focusing on your Top 3 things, you will end the day feeling much happier and productive.

NO INVENTORY

One of the biggest challenges of running a small business is the upfront cost and time of creating products to sell, the time spent packing orders and finding space to store your inventory.  With an Etsy Digital Product business, you create your product ONCE in Canva, download the item into a shareable jpeg or pdf file, upload the same file into your Etsy listing to be purchased over and over again.  There is absolutely no inventory involved when running an Etsy Digital Product business which will save you so much time, money and the need for storage space! 

LOW START UP AND OVERHEAD COSTS

All you truly need to start an Etsy Digital Product business is a laptop/desktop computer, the PRO version of Canva and Etsy!  Opening a shop on Etsy is FREE to get started and costs only 20 cents for every product listing you create.  When designing your digital products in Canva, I do recommend purchasing the PRO version, it provides you with the ability download digital templates for you to sell and only costs $12 a month.  As a former Corporate Accountant, I love that there is very little start up and overhead costs when it comes to building an Etsy Digital Product business.  After all, this is a business not a hobby and you want to keep your costs down, especially when you are first getting started! 

TIME EFFICIENT AND FLEXIBLE

As a busy Mom, you need a business that is truly flexible and one that can thrive right a long with your busy and unpredictable schedule.  With my kiddos being involved in #allthesports, I don't have the flexibility to be tied down to the tough demands of working a Corporate job or running an inventory based business.  If we are having a busy week, I do not have to stress out about finding the extra time to keep up with my business or sacrifice sleep staying up late to pack orders that need to be shipped.  My Etsy shop is already stocked with digital products to be purchased over and over again and needs very little intervention from me to continue to run efficiently.

PASSIVE INCOME

I have to admit, I love waking up in the morning to see that I have received orders from my Etsy shop while I was asleep.  That is exactly what passive income is, creating a digital product ONCE to sell it over and over again... even while you sleep!  All of your hard work is spent up front during the digital product designing and planning process, once your item is listed, you can sit back and let your Etsy shop work it's magic.

NO SHIPPING

Is there anything more stressful than taking kids to the post office? LOL! In all seriousness, selling digital products is so much easier than selling physical products for the simple reason that there is nothing for you to ship.  Once your customer purchases your digital product, it is sent to them immediately via email for them to enjoy.  You do not need to spend precious time away from your family packaging up orders, running to the post office with hundreds of boxes and children in tow or spending the extra time it would take to track orders lost in the mail for your customers.

  • Wake up before the kids.  I love getting up early in the morning, this is my ME time: it's quiet and my phone isn't chiming with endless alerts.  My house is cozy and I get so much done.  This is also my time to sit down and plan out my to do list for the day without interruption.
  • Get a good planner and use it.  In order to remember all of my business commitments, children's activities, school schedules and Jeff's work schedule, I needed a good planner to keep us organized.  Every Sunday I set aside an hour to go over my planner for the week, review what we have planned and schedule business activities around my family's schedule.  I also created a command center with a white board calendar system in our kitchen so we always had our family's schedule in front of us.  My husband loves to glance at our command center calendar every morning to see what we have going on as a family once he comes home from work.  It helps to keep us all organized and on schedule.
  • Keep an organized to do list.  Every morning I prioritize my to do list and write in my Daily Routine Printable Planner the top 3 things I would like to get done that day.  I focus on those 3 things throughout the day and if I end up checking them all off of my to do list, then it has been a productive day.  Anything else after that is considered gravy.  Don't try to take on the world and approach each day with a huge to do list.  You will be left feeling frustrated and disappointed.  Set reasonable expectations for yourself always putting the primary focus on your family.  Their needs come first.  If you don't end up finishing those 3 things, give yourself some grace and move them to the top of the to do list the next day.  One of the hardest things for me as a work from home Mom was that I always wanted to knock out everything on my to do list all in one day.  With the distractions of having 2 kiddos at home, it just wasn't possible.  By focusing on only 3 things, you will end the day feeling a sense of accomplishment and like you didn't ignore your family's needs in the process.
  • Create a functional work space.   One of my most favorite rooms in our home is my office.  I have completely made this space my own by painting the walls my favorite spa blue color and have everything organized to my liking.  I am truly the happiest and most productive working at my desk because I know it is the one thing in our home that is mine.  I also love to start my day off with a clean desk, be sure to keep your work space clean and decluttered.  Each morning I file away necessary paperwork and put items back in their proper place before tacking my to do list.  If you don't have a designated room in your house that functions as a home office, find a corner of your home that you can declare as your designated work space.  
  • Set business hours and stick to them.  One of the hardest things I have had to do when working from home was to know when to "clock out" and to finally end my work day.  I would work all day long if I allowed myself.  I am a natural people pleaser and would find myself answering work related questions at all hours of the night.  By setting specific business hours and communicating them, you have now set the expectation that you will not be responding to questions until the next business day.
  • Get dressed every day as if you were going into an office. As a former Corporate Accountant, I used to LOVE dressing up every day.  Ann Taylor and I were total BFF's.  My favorite quote as a career girl was "dress for the job you want, not the job you have".  Once I became a stay at home mom, I slowly turned into that yoga pants wearing Mom and barely ever got dressed or did my make up.  It just wasn't a priority and some things just had to be sacrificed in order to get everything done.  I slowly found that when I did make an extra effort in my appearance, I would also make an extra effort in my business.  I became more confident in what I was doing because I felt better about myself.  Now with Facebook Live and Instagram Stories playing such an important part in our work from home businesses, I make it an effort almost every day to do my hair and make up incase the opportunity presents itself to hop on Facebook Live or create a small video.
  • Designate a power evening one night a week.  I allow myself to stay up late (2-3 hours) one night a week to knock out a few items on my to do list that I can't seem to get done during the day.  I also save the tasks such as filming YouTube videos, writing newsletters or blog posts that require full concentration and without the constant interruptions from the kids.   I found that I would accomplish more in one power evening than it would take me in a week due to the constant daily interruptions from my family.  I would have to drink an extra cup of coffee the next day, however,  it was worth it knowing how much I had accomplished the night before.

Here is what you need to transform your Work At Home Office into a Post Office:

1. Dymo Postage Scale.
2. Avery Internet Shipping Labels.
3. Pay Pal Ship Now Account.
4. Scotch Bubble Mailers.
5. Catalog Envelopes

Using the Postage Scale is so easy!  Here is what you do:

1. Pull together your package to be mailed and weigh it using your Postage Scale.

2. Go to the PayPal link.  If it does not automatically bring you to the 'Ship Now' portal, you will have to key http://www.paypal.com/shipnow to get you there.

3. In the Address Information section, fill out your customers address and your email so you have a record of your shipment and purchase.  

4. In the Shipment Information section, there will be two drop downs you will need to select from.  I always choose First Class Mail Parcel 2-5 Days and Package/Thick Envelope.  You can certainly change these options depending on what you are shipping, however, this is what I use most of the time.

5. Fill out the weight of your package, the second boxes is the ounces which is what you will mostly use.

6. Click on Continue.  It will bring up a screen with your postage rate.  Then click on Print Label.  Another Pop-Up window will show asking you if you want to print a sample label.  I printed a sample label with my first couple of packages as I was getting used to the process and to see how my printer worked with this system.

7. Print your label!  I have to cut mine out of the Avery label sheet.  Peel and stick. 

8. Do a happy dance to your mailbox knowing that you do not have to drag the kids to the Post Office.

In a noisy on line world, you only have a few seconds to grab the attention of your audience.  If you are inconsistent in your branding and not setting yourself apart from the crowd, you will quickly go unnoticed. How do you grab your audience's attention to keep them from scrolling by? Branding is the key!

    Branding is more than just fancy fonts or logos, it is also your authentic voice and what makes you, YOU!  A clear brand will allow your clients to get to know you, your personality and your message. Clients typically buy from people they know, like and trust which is the ultimate goal when it comes to building your own unique brand.  Branding yourself also sets you apart from the other consultants in your company and from your company itself.  It shows you are a true professional who takes their Mompreneur business seriously and that you are not just another sales consultant trying to sell products.


    How to Brand Yourself

    When first establishing your brand, begin by establishing your personality and on line voice.  Whether you want to come across as someone who is fun and upbeat or a more serious expert that provides value, be sure you are portraying your true authentic self.  Being authentic helps your audience to better connect with you and builds trust, however, you don't want to get too personal by oversharing every little detail of your life.  Always keep your branding message upbeat and positive regardless of what is going on in your personal life!

    Colors and fonts play an important part when establishing your brand.  I recommend choosing three to six colors and two to three fonts to use.  An easy way to bring your brand message to life is to utilize a brand board.  A brand board is an easy way to organize all of your fonts, colors, patterns, and logos to ensure that any graphic you create is cohesive with your brand.

    Once you have decided on colors and fonts, it's time to create a logo using your key branding elements.  Choose a logo that is easily recognizable and is consistent with your branding message.  I highly recommend using your logo to watermark all of your images, it marks your ownership of that image and helps a potential customer to easily circle back with you.

    One thing to keep in mind when building your brand is to identify your target market and who you want to market to.  It's important for your brand to align and "speak to" this target market.  This is called defining your niche market.  Defining my niche helped me to:
    • understand my customers specific needs
    • become the expert 
    • stand out from competitors
    • build trust and credibility
    • stand out in a saturated market
    Not everyone is your customer, when you try to speak to everyone, you speak to no one.  Once you identify who is, you can speak to them specifically and focus on their needs through your brand message.  

    What to Do Once You have Established Your Brand

    Once you have established your brand, be consistent with it across all of your social media channels.  Your audience will not always see every post you make, which is why your brand message must always remain the same when they do happen to scroll by.  Posting frequently on social media with a consistent brand message will help you to become easily recognized and leave a lasting impression with your audience.  Did you know it takes a potential client to see something at least 8-10 times before they will actually listen?  It also takes someone listening to your message 21 times before they will actually buy.  Consistency and frequency in your branding message is the key to your audience recognizing and remembering you!
